Quaverly dedupes on-call alerts before your plugin sees them. Plugins receive only the collapsed event stream; raw duplicates are dropped upstream. If your plugin's service account is locked out of the Quaverly registry, initiate recovery via the maintainer console and resubmit your manifest. Recovery requires the passphrase, which appears directly below this line.

unlock words, bafof-kawef: soreth-nordor-belwyn-gorvan-julael-belys

Subject: Locked case — Verlan test units

Dispatch,

A locked aluminium case containing twelve Verlan prototype handsets is ready at Goods-In, Bay 4. It needs to reach the Applied Trials lab at the Marchwell Annexe today. The case stays sealed during transport; no inspection by the driver is required or permitted. Weight is roughly nine kilos, so a standard van slot is fine. Please assign someone on the afternoon rotation and confirm the slot back to me. The confidential hand-over instruction for the courier appears directly below.

drop instructions, hahip-badug: the quenox ralath courier leaves the kaseth fraiel rusiel tameth belys istdor ralion giliel ledger at gate 7830 under passcode 165413

Subject: Memtrace cut-over complete

Team,

Cut-over to Memtrace v2 for GPU memory profiling finished last night. Old v1 agents are disabled; any tickets referencing v1 dashboards should be closed as resolved-by-migration. Sampling overhead is now under 2% and allocation traces include kernel names. Known gap: profiles older than 30 days were not migrated. Point customers at the v2 docs for setup questions. For reference when troubleshooting, the agent now runs with the following configuration.

settings of bagaf-bawip:
[aldax]
port = 5000
region = south-4
host = aldax.brasklabs.corp
team = brivan
timeout_ms = 2000
retries = 2